The Verdict: Which is Better?

When placing Pretzel Dogs and Delimex Chicken & Cheese Taquitos side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.

Pretzel Dogs is the more energy-dense option here, packing 31 more calories per 100g than Delimex Chicken & Cheese Taquitos.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.

However, watch out for the sugar content. Pretzel Dogs contains significantly more sugar (4.42g) compared to the milder Delimex Chicken & Cheese Taquitos (0.743g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, Delimex Chicken & Cheese Taquitos is undeniably the healthier pick.

Looking to build muscle? Pretzel Dogs offers a protein boost with 10.6g per 100g, outperforming Delimex Chicken & Cheese Taquitos in this category.
